Information about The Esplanade Bars

 
Our Restaurant opened it's doors in 1970 and became one of the first pub restaurants in Ireland. It seats up to 34 guests and is also open to private bookings. We have also hosted 2 Art Exhibitions here.

It has a bright spacious ambiance, natural pine flooring and furnishings set with silver cutlery and generous crystal wine glasses. To help you fill these, choose wine in our Off Sales to drink with your meal at no extra cost!

The lounge has a local and friendly atmosphere and has long been host to both visitors and a regular custom. Originally known as the yacht lounge, it is not difficult to see why in the height of the racing season.

The views here are spectacular, especially in summer when most of our customers branch out unto our costal beer garden to take advantage of our setting.

During the winter a real coal and log fire welcomes you along with an extensive menu of good hearty "Pub Grub" to chase away those winter blues.
